The Webber Independent School[1]) is a coeducational independent school situated in Stantonbury, in the north of Milton Keynes, England, owned by Bellevue Education.
[citation needed] The school teaches children from the age of 6 months through to 16 years.
The school is approximately 2 miles north of Central Milton Keynes.
The school opened in Newport Pagnell in 1970 before moving in 1987 to its current purpose built site in Stantonbury in the north of Milton Keynes.
